Valentine's Day is just one day away, and love is in the air — along with some wedding bells — at Milwaukee's Lakefront Brewery. The historic Milwaukee brewery is marrying couples on Valentine's Day for the 10th year in a row for only $30. All you need to reserve a ceremony is have a valid marriage license and be at least 21. During its annual event, couples are married in five to 10 minute ceremonies in the Lakefront Chapel. There are also several optional upgrades available, including bouquets and mini wedding cakes. Reservations are no longer being accepted for 2025, but the brewery has a slew of other Valentine's Day-themed events even if you missed the deadline. You can also get a free beer to commemorate the occasion. The brewery will also be offering a "first dance" to all couples during its Friday night fish fry at 5 p.m., 6 p.m. and 7 p.m. — accompanied by tunes from the Brewhaus Polka Kings.
